Following the exit of Wolfgang Blau, Condé Nast president of International and chief operating officer, the publisher promoted the managing director of Condé Nast Spain to oversee European operations (UK, France, Italy, Germany and Spain), reporting directly to chief executive Roger Lynch.
Gamero del Castillo has worked at Condé Nast Spain since 2001 and oversaw its digital expansion as digital managing director until 2012, when she was promoted to senior vice president. She became the region’s top business leader in 2019.
“As the managing director for Spain, she has been instrumental in our digital transformation, creating one of the strongest businesses for us in any market,” said Lynch in a statement.
